Got it Made: online furniture sales soar

-

DEMAND from trendy millennial­s for velvet sofas and brass lamps has put a rocket under sales at Made.

The online furniture firm sold £173m of stock in 2018, up 37pc on 2017.

Chief executive Philippe Chainieux said its website is popular with new homeowners in their 20s and 30s. The UK accounted for most sales, but the firm expects the rest of Europe to outpace Britain this year.

It operates in nine countries in Europe and plans to launch in more this year.

Made has no stores to buy from, but has a number of showrooms. It continued to lose money as it expands, and did not say when it hopes to be profitable.
